DBA Data[Home] [Help]

PACKAGE BODY: APPS.PA_PAXRWPJS_XMLP_PKG

Source


1 PACKAGE BODY PA_PAXRWPJS_XMLP_PKG AS
2 /* $Header: PAXRWPJSB.pls 120.0 2008/01/02 12:11:35 krreddy noship $ */
3 
4 FUNCTION  get_company_name    RETURN BOOLEAN IS
5   l_name                  gl_sets_of_books.name%TYPE;
6 BEGIN
7 
8   select name
9   into l_name
10   from gl_sets_of_books
11   where set_of_books_id = fnd_profile.value('GL_SET_OF_BKS_ID');
12 
13 
14   c_company_name_header     := l_name;
15 
16   RETURN (TRUE);
17 
18 EXCEPTION
19 
20   WHEN   OTHERS  THEN
21     RETURN (FALSE);
22 
23 END;
24 
25 function BeforeReport return boolean is
26 begin
27 
28 declare
29 init_error exception;
30 begin
31 /*srw.user_exit('FND SRWINIT');*/null;
32 
33 if ( get_company_name <> TRUE ) then
34   raise init_error;
35 end if;
36 end;  return (TRUE);
37 end;
38 
39 function AfterReport return boolean is
40 begin
41   /*SRW.user_exit('FND SRWEXIT') ;*/null;
42 
43   return (TRUE);
44 end;
45 
46 --Functions to refer Oracle report placeholders--
47 
48  Function C_Company_Name_Header_p return varchar2 is
49 	Begin
50 	 return C_Company_Name_Header;
51 	 END;
52 END PA_PAXRWPJS_XMLP_PKG ;
53